30-30

If you will be on a guided hunt your 30-30 will work fine, if you use a premium bullet. Penetration is what your after. If you will be hunting alone then go with the 3006 and 180 or heavier bullets. Study bear anatomy so you can put your bullet in the vitals from any angle (Important for followup shots). And don't stop shooting until he stops moving!
You may be thinking "it's just a little black bear." Don't be misled. A 150 pound bear can clean your clock in short order.
I live in an area that has a dense bear population and I know of what I speak.
